Make Centres
All teams have been emailed on details of their Make Centre, please contact your make centre asap to determine when is the best time for them to manufacture your designs.
Remember, part files for axels and wheels have been put up on our website www.f1inschools.ie/public/resources.html in the Resources page. You can download these and incorporate them into your car design.
We've been asked about the website part of the competition, yes it is optional. However in order to score in the ‘High’ category in the Use of CAD and ICT a team must have a project website (see below part of page 16 of Rules and Regs).
"Presents information in a well organised and logical manner. Used ICT appropriately and skillfully for multiple aspects of the project and project management and developed a well designed project website. Excellent use of CAD/CAM as above, showing an excellent understanding of CAD/CAM. HIGH: 34-50"
